In Iran, as a result of one of the strikes, the bodyguard of the former Hezbollah Secretary-General was killed. In addition, his son also died, Ynet reports.

According to Sabereen News, it's about Hussein Khalil, better known as Abu Ali Jawad.

"The bodyguard of eliminated Hezbollah Secretary-General Hassan Nasrallah was killed in one of the strikes in Iran along with his son," the statement says.

Elimination of Nasrallah and bombing of Iran

On September 27, 2024, Israeli forces launched a strike on the capital of Lebanon, Beirut. The target of the attack was Hezbollah leader Hassan Nasrallah, who had led the militants for more than 30 years.

Less than a day later, the Israeli Defense Forces officially confirmed Nasrallah's elimination. They stated he was killed in an airstrike.

On the night of June 13, 2025, Israel began striking Iranian military and nuclear facilities. In addition, the country eliminated dozens of top Iranian commanders.

Since then, the two countries have been regularly exchanging strikes.
